  • Birthday Party-6 MAGNUMS (Walnut Creek, Ca.): From magnum, lovely nose of black cherry, black berry, plum, and black currants, same on the palate, medium/big body, very tasty, slightly past peak so drink up, mouth filling fruit, sweet and lots to like, long finish, photo uploaded.

  • Summer of 2021 Cornucopia of Wines (Dogwood Grove, Garezers, HHI): This had been gifted to me (along with a bottle of Red Burgundy) with instructions to hold it for 20 years and for some crazy reason I complied. Immediately reminded me of the last 20-year old Napa cab I had a couple years ago because of its wonderful raspberry sherbet mystique – creamy, poignant raspberry notes. So interesting how Napa cabs can age. Oh, and that red burg that I held for 20 years was a dud. Napa>Burg.

  • The BV Tapestry doesn’t show its real self and value until it approaches 20 years. When you open these inside 10 years, it’s an average to very good wine depending on vintage. I’ve said it many times, you simply can’t get this kind of elegance and flat gorgeous complexity with any amount of decanting. You cannot fake or cheat long bottle evolution.

    The one quality I get from this bottling at this age is Cognac with deep caramel flavors.

    The nose reveals, dark currants, deep blackberries, dark liqueur cherries, baked, black plum, black raspberries, blueberries, baked rhubarb pie, poached strawberries, anise, heavily steeped tea, limestone minerals, dry, crushed, rock powder, sweet tarriness, soft leather, hints of graphite, dry twig, salted caramel, Cognac, herbaceous notes-bay leaf, dark, rich, turned earth, hints of mushroom, hints of; vanillin, clove, nutmeg, understated, medium, dark spice, saline, peppercorns, dark, red, fresh & withering florals with fields of violets and lavender. Floral heaven and then some!

    The body is round & full. The mouthfeel is gorgeously sexy. The tannins are round, soft but, still show some teeth & tarriness. The structure, tension, length and balance are exquisite and still has at least 5 years of life ahead. It’s magnificently on the other side of its peak.
